Home
last modified time | relevance | path

Searched refs:sharemem (Results 1 – 3 of 3) sorted by relevance

/kernel/linux/common_modules/tzdriver/core/
Dmem.h27 static inline void get_sharemem_struct(struct tc_ns_shared_mem *sharemem) in get_sharemem_struct() argument
29 if (sharemem != NULL) in get_sharemem_struct()
30 atomic_inc(&sharemem->usage); in get_sharemem_struct()
33 static inline void put_sharemem_struct(struct tc_ns_shared_mem *sharemem) in put_sharemem_struct() argument
35 if (sharemem != NULL) { in put_sharemem_struct()
36 if (atomic_dec_and_test(&sharemem->usage)) in put_sharemem_struct()
37 tc_mem_free(sharemem); in put_sharemem_struct()
Dgp_ops.c521 op_params->mb_pack->operation.sharemem[index] = shared_mem; in alloc_for_ref_mem()
863 if (operation->sharemem[index]->mem_type == RESERVED_TYPE) in update_for_ref_mem()
869 operation->sharemem[index]->kernel_addr + in update_for_ref_mem()
872 operation->sharemem[index]->len - in update_for_ref_mem()
994 struct tc_ns_shared_mem *shm = operation->sharemem[index]; in free_operation()
996 put_sharemem_struct(operation->sharemem[index]); in free_operation()
999 put_sharemem_struct(operation->sharemem[index]); in free_operation()
/kernel/linux/common_modules/tzdriver/
Dteek_ns_client.h146 struct tc_ns_shared_mem *sharemem[TEE_PARAM_NUM]; member